3 nitrogen, oxygen, and argon are the only gases that make up the atmosphere. true false skip 2/49 complete
Brief Explanations
The Earth's atmosphere is composed of nitrogen, oxygen, argon, but also contains trace amounts of carbon - dioxide, neon, helium, methane, krypton and other gases.
